Some examples of word usage: gently
1. She gently brushed the dust off the old book.
2. The mother gently rocked her baby to sleep.
3. He gently placed the fragile vase on the shelf.
4. The therapist spoke to her client gently, trying to calm her nerves.
5. The breeze gently rustled the leaves in the trees.
6. The teacher gently corrected the student's mistake without embarrassing him.
7. She gently patted her dog on the head to show him affection.
8. The doctor examined the patient's wound gently to avoid causing further pain.
9. He gently wiped away her tears with a tissue.
10. The chef gently folded the ingredients together to create a light and fluffy cake batter.
